#f97be4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f97be4 is composed of 97.6% red, 48.2% green and 89.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50.6% magenta, 8.4%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 310 degrees, a saturation of 91.3% and a lightness of 72.9%. #f97be4 color hex could be obtained by blending #fff6ff with #f300c9. Closest websafe color is: #ff66cc.

Shades and Tints of #f97be4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#12010f is the darkest color, while #fffe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#f97be4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bfb5bd is the less saturated color, while #fe76e8 is the most saturated one.
